Here's what I'd actually recommend, roughly in the order I'd suggest looking at them: **1. Freshdesk** - my default pick for most small businesses. Free for up to 2 agents, then $19/agent/month for the Growth plan, which is where most small teams land. Full ticketing, email/chat/social channels, automation, and a knowledge base, and setup is genuinely quick - you can be live in an afternoon without a consultant. **2. Zoho Desk** - the value leader if budget is the binding constraint. Free for up to 3 agents, $7/user/month for Express, $14 for Standard (the tier most small teams pick), topping out at $40 for Enterprise. It's a no-brainer if you already use anything else in the Zoho suite, since it wires into Zoho CRM out of the box. **3. Help Scout** - the one I'd name if your support is mostly email and you care about it not *feeling* like a ticketing system. Customers get plain, human-looking email replies rather than "Ticket #48213." Standard is $20/agent/month, Plus $40. Best for teams selling to people rather than to IT departments. **4. HelpDesk (by the LiveChat folks)** - $19/user/month for a single plan that bundles shared inbox, ticketing, automation, and an AI agent, with no tier-gating games. Worth a look specifically because the pricing is simple, which is rarer than it should be. **5. Spiceworks Cloud Help Desk** - the free option, and a real one: unlimited tickets and unlimited end users, ad-supported. Mainly built for internal IT support rather than customer-facing support. If you're a 15-person company that just needs somewhere for "my laptop is broken" to land, this is the answer and you can stop shopping. **6. Zendesk** - I'd name it last for a *small* business. It's excellent and it's what you'll grow into, but it starts around $55/agent/month and climbs past $150 at enterprise tiers. Worth it if you need deep customization and have someone to own the configuration; overkill and overpriced if you have three agents. One thing to watch in 2026: AI features are where the real cost hides. Vendors price them as per-resolution fees (roughly $0.75-$0.99 each), per-seat add-ons ($29-50), or by gating them behind a higher tier. Sticker price per agent isn't the number to compare - work out the total assuming you turn the AI on, because you probably will. **How I'd shortcut the decision:** customer-facing support, mixed channels → Freshdesk. Tightest budget or existing Zoho user → Zoho Desk. Email-only, brand-conscious → Help Scout. Internal IT only → Spiceworks, free.
